棉酚对小鼠睾丸间质细胞体外睾酮生成的抑制作用。

Inhibition by gossypol of testosterone production by mouse Leydig cells in vitro.

作者信息

Donaldson A, Sufi S B, Jeffcoate S L

出版信息

Contraception. 1985 Feb;31(2):165-71. doi: 10.1016/0010-7824(85)90030-7.

DOI:10.1016/0010-7824(85)90030-7
PMID:3987278
Abstract

Gossypol, a polyphenolic compound prepared from cotton seed, has potential uses as a male contraceptive. It inhibits spermatogenesis and sperm motility but has toxic side effects and furthermore may have effects on endocrine function though evidence for this is contradictory. In this study, gossypol had a dose-dependent inhibitory action on release of testosterone from dispersed mouse Leydig cells. Doses down to 20 microM and 10 microM significantly inhibited unstimulated and LH-stimulated release, respectively.

摘要

棉酚是一种从棉籽中提取的多酚类化合物,具有作为男性避孕药的潜在用途。它能抑制精子发生和精子活力,但具有毒副作用,此外,尽管关于其对内分泌功能影响的证据相互矛盾,但它可能会对内分泌功能产生影响。在本研究中,棉酚对分散的小鼠睾丸间质细胞释放睾酮具有剂量依赖性抑制作用。低至20微摩尔和10微摩尔的剂量分别显著抑制基础状态和促黄体生成素刺激状态下的睾酮释放。
